    For example, if you want to convert 5 feet 9 inches to centimeters, you would calculate:

    (5 x 30.48) + (9 x 2.54) = 152.4 + 22.86 = 175.26 cm

  • Converting between feet and inches to centimeters is a relatively simple process. One foot is equal to 30.48 centimeters, and one inch is equal to 2.54 centimeters. To convert 5 feet 9 inches to centimeters, you can use the following calculation:
